    The horse has the late-running style that would make a mile and a half seem to be a possibility for him, but the odds are against it happening for many reasons. The 4-5 morning line odds are a joke. Smarty Jones and Big Brown, both of whom seemed to be significantly better horses than I'll Have Another (at least at this stage of their careers), were seemingly more likely to be able to do it than this horse, and both of them failed. So did seven others since it was last done. If it finally happens this year, I hope this horse turns out to be great instead of just having been in the right place at the right time, because that's not what Triple Crown winners are supposed to be. And, in fact, every horse other than Omaha who's done it has turned out to be an all-time great.
